Departments and their Functions

Pre-service Teacher Education Branch [PSTE]

This branch works as the nodal branch for organizing the pre-service course for elementary school teachers along with the propagation of learner-centered education and personality development through training and action research. It handles matters concerning teaching methodology and also has the provision of psychological counseling and guidance to schools.  It also focuses on the learning of children with special needs. It also helps in enriching in-service programs for elementary teachers. It is committed to maintain science labs, resources for children of special needs, and supporting co-curricular activities in different areas such as sports, performing art, literature, etc.  

This branch works to identify locally relevant work experience areas in co-operation with the concerned nodal branches to develop low-cost teaching aids (spinning, weaving, dyeing, bamboo works, etc) and evaluation tools, It also helps the educational authorities /institutions to introduce work experience activities at their centers effectively. It provides valuable inputs for pre-service and in-service programs for teachers by organizing activities for cleanliness and maintenance of the institute by involving the community and through various workshops.

District Resource Unit

This branch works to assist educational authorities in planning and in the coordination of training programs for AE/NFE. It serves as the nodal branch for organizing induction training programs for instructors and supervisors and holds orientation programs for the resource persons for the successful implementation of AE/NFE programs. It provides instructional inputs and works for evaluating the efficacy of all training programs for AE/NFE. The branch also undertakes action research for making AE/NFE programs more effective.

This branch identifies the training needs of elementary teachers in the district and plans for the same. It also prepares the annual calendar for all the programs to be held in the DIET and serves as the nodal branch for organizing in-service education programs for teachers, headmasters, and distance learning. It also works to evaluate and monitor the quality and efficiency of in-service programs along with the publication of periodic newsletters and journals. It also works as a resource center for the teachers who wish to continue their education further.

Planning and Management (P&M) Branch

 This branch maintains suitable database for various planning exercises aimed at UPE/UEE/NLM goals by conducting appropriate programs for school heads. It also provides advice to educational planners and administrators to achieve the above goals. It provides technical assistance to educational authorities for school mapping and does the institutional planning for the school complex. It also serves as the nodal branch to all programs of community involvement in basic education such as participation of youth and other educational volunteers.
